Benefits of Home Exercise Bikes Convenience and Comfort One of the most significant advantages of owning a home exercise bike is the benefit it provides. You can exercise at any time, no matter the weather or your schedule. This flexibility makes it simpler to maintain a constant exercise routine, which is vital for achieving and keeping physical fitness objectives. Low Impact Exercise Stationary bicycle supply a low-impact form of cardio, making them perfect for people with joint pain, injuries, or other physical limitations. The smooth pedaling motion helps to minimize the stress on your knees, hips, and back, enabling you to get a good exercise without the danger of injury. Cardiovascular Fitness Regular usage of a stationary bicycle can considerably improve your cardiovascular health. It helps to strengthen your heart and lungs, increase your stamina, and reduce the danger of heart problem and other persistent conditions. Weight Management Stationary bicycle are excellent for burning calories and helping in weight loss. Depending on the intensity and period of your workout, you can burn anywhere from 400 to 1000 calories per hour. This makes them an important tool for anybody looking to manage their weight. Tension Relief Exercise is a widely known tension reducer, and utilizing a stationary bicycle is no exception. exercise bike for sale balanced pedaling and the release of endorphins can assist to lower stress and improve your mental well-being. Range of Workouts Numerous home exercise bikes feature pre-programmed exercises and adjustable resistance levels, permitting you to vary your routine and keep your workouts intriguing. You can pick from interval training, hill climbs up, and endurance trips, amongst others. Kinds Of Home Exercise Bikes Upright Bikes Upright bikes are the most traditional type of exercise bike. They carefully look like a roadway bicycle and are excellent for those who choose a more natural riding position. Upright bikes are ideal for targeting the quadriceps, hamstrings, and glutes, and they can be utilized for a wide range of workouts, consisting of high-intensity period training (HIIT). Recumbent Bikes Recumbent bikes have a more reclined seating position and a back-rest, making them more comfortable for long exercises. They are particularly suitable for individuals with back or knee issues. Recumbent bikes engage the lower body while likewise supplying assistance for the back and core, making them an exceptional choice for those aiming to improve their total fitness. Indoor Cycling Bikes Indoor biking bikes, likewise referred to as spin bikes, are created to simulate the experience of outdoor cycling. They are typically utilized in group biking classes and can be extremely motivating. Spin bikes are more robust and provide a more intense workout, making them ideal for severe cyclists and those seeking to construct leg strength and endurance. Interactive Bikes Interactive bikes, such as those from business like Peloton and NordicTrack, come with built-in screens and web connection. They permit users to participate in live or on-demand classes, follow individualized exercise strategies, and track their progress. These bikes offer a more interesting and social workout experience, which can be specifically useful for those who find it challenging to remain encouraged by themselves. How to Choose the Right Home Exercise Bike Consider Your Fitness Goals What do you intend to accomplish with your stationary bicycle? If you are looking to improve your cardiovascular health, any kind of bike will work. Nevertheless, if you are training for a particular event or sport, an indoor cycling bike may be better. For basic fitness and convenience, a recumbent bike might be the very best option. Examine Your Space Home stationary bicycle can vary substantially in size. Upright bikes are typically more compact, while recumbent bikes need more area due to their reclined style. Interactive bikes frequently have bigger screens and may need additional room for the screen and the bike itself. Budget Home exercise bikes vary from economical alternatives to high-end models with innovative features. Identify just how much you are ready to spend and search for a bike that uses the very best worth for your budget. Interactive bikes tend to be more costly but use a more thorough workout experience. Features and Functions Consider what features are very important to you. Some bikes feature built-in resistance levels, heart rate monitors, and tracking apps. Others might have compatibility with physical fitness platforms like Zwift or Peloton. If you delight in using technology to boost your exercises, a bike with these functions may be worth the financial investment. Convenience and Stability Evaluate the bike before you buy, if possible. Ensure the seat is comfy and adjustable to your height. Inspect the stability of the bike to guarantee it does not wobble or feel unsteady during intense workouts. Client Reviews and Support Read client examines to get a concept of the bike's performance and toughness. Try to find bikes from credible makers that provide good customer support and service warranty options. Maintenance and Care Routine Cleaning Wipe down the bike after each use with a wet fabric to get rid of sweat and dirt. This will help to keep the bike in good condition and prevent the accumulation of bacteria. Lubrication Examine the producer's recommendations for lubrication. Some bikes require routine chain or belt lubrication to guarantee smooth and quiet operation. Tightening and Adjustment Occasionally check and tighten up any loose bolts or screws. Change the seat and handlebars as needed to preserve a comfy and ergonomic riding position. Look for Wear and Tear Inspect the bike routinely for signs of wear and tear, such as frayed cables or damaged parts. Replace any damaged components to make sure the bike stays safe and practical. Q: Are home exercise bikes as efficient as health club bikes? A: Yes, home stationary bicycle can be simply as effective as gym bikes. The secret is to pick a bike that fits your fitness objectives and to keep a constant exercise regimen. Lots of home bikes come with innovative functions that can simulate the experience of a health club bike, including adjustable resistance levels and pre-programmed workouts. Q: How often should I use a stationary bicycle? A: For optimal outcomes, goal to use your exercise bike a minimum of 3-4 times a week. Each session needs to last in between 20-60 minutes, depending on your fitness level and objectives. Consistency is key to accomplishing and keeping your preferred physical fitness results. Q: Can I lose weight with a stationary bicycle? A: Absolutely! Exercise bikes are a great tool for weight reduction. They can assist you burn a considerable variety of calories, especially when integrated with a balanced diet and other kinds of exercise. HIIT workouts on a stationary bicycle can be especially reliable for weight-loss. Q: Are recumbent bikes much better for senior citizens? A: Yes, recumbent bikes are frequently suggested for elders due to their comfy and supportive design. The reclined position decreases stress on the back and joints, making them a much safer and more comfortable choice for older adults. Q: Can I use a stationary bicycle while pregnant? A: Yes, however it's essential to speak with your health care supplier first. Low-impact workouts like biking on a stationary bike can be useful during pregnancy, as they help to maintain cardiovascular physical fitness and decrease pregnancy-related pain. Guarantee the bike is adjusted to a comfy height and that the intensity of your workouts is suitable for your phase of pregnancy. Q: Do I require special shoes for an exercise bike? A: While you do not necessarily require unique shoes, it's advised to wear shoes with a good grip and support.
